Khaberni - Six Palestinians were martyred, and others were injured at dawn on Saturday due to a drone strike carried out by the Israeli occupation in Al-Bureij Camp and Khan Yunis in the central and southern parts of the Gaza Strip.
Medical sources reported that a drone bombed a gathering of Palestinians near the ruins of a mosque in Block (9) inside the camp, resulting in the martyrdom of six Palestinians and injuring others with varying wounds.
The same sources added that 3 Palestinians were injured due to a drone dropping a bomb on a tent housing displaced persons west of Bani Suheila town east of Khan Yunis.
With the martyrdom of the six Palestinians, the toll of martyrs since the ceasefire on October 11 last year has risen to 744 martyrs, and the total number of injuries exceeded 2,036, while 759 bodies were recovered.
